Mr. Richard E.
Lyall, CFA MBA, is a Managing Director at John W.
Bristol & Co., Inc. He is on the Board of Directors at Bristol John W Equity Fund I LLC.
Mr. Lyall worked for nine years as Principal and Portfolio Manager/Analyst at McCowan Associates before joining John W.
Bristol & Co. in 1993.
He was valedictorian at Massachusetts Maritime Academy in 1979 and received his MBA from Cornell University with honors in 1984.
He is a CFA charter holder and a Chartered Investment Counselor.

John W. Bristol & Co., Inc. Investment ManagersFinance JWB aims for superior investment returns that can be realized through long-term thinking and fundamental research. The firm focuses on investment management of portfolios to produce superior returns over the long run. In equity investing, they seek to invest in companies that possess durable competitive advantages that enable above-average long-term earnings and dividend growth. In bonds, JWB’S approach is to position against interest rate trends and to use an overlay of sector selection and individual issue research.
